Prevention of postoperative bile leakage
โœ Karaliotas, Constantine; Zografos, George ๐Ÿ“‚ Article ๐Ÿ“… 2000 ๐Ÿ› John Wiley and Sons ๐ŸŒ English โš– 124 KB

Postoperative bile leakage is a common complication in major liver resections, especially in segmentectomies and in extended left or right hepatectomies [1]. According to our experience since 1985, we apply a simple but smart maneuver to prevent bile leakage from the traumatic surface of the liver.
